Safety precautions
Because the test involves a glass bottle that can contain up to 200 kPa (2 atm) of air and water vapor at 93°C, it is recommended to wear a full face shield and heavy woven fabric gloves when handling the sample container.
Importance of hydrolytic stability
Hydrolytic stability is a fluid’s ability to resist chemical breakdown when exposed to water, which is a common contaminant in hydraulic systems.
